Interest in the art scene has grown rapidly in recent years, particularly amongst young people. This phenomenon can largely be attributed to the arrival of the internet. The showcasing and sale of art online has democratised a world which was once the preserve of an elite group of wealthy investors and now art, including original art, is truly available to all.
Significant art sales have always hit the headlines, but usually after the sales have been made. Record prices at Sotheby's and Christie's have always inspired attention grabbing news stories but have also served to reinforce the impression that collecting was for a privileged few and that auction houses were something of a closed shop to ordinary people. There was an air of mystery about auction houses which caused them to appear to be somewhat austere and old fashioned, a bit like a gentlemen's club.
The internet, however, has initiated radical changes and the auction houses have done a good job of moving with the times. Pieces are showcased online prior to auctions and in many cases potential investors can now bid online too. Many significant pieces have already been sold to online bidders. Sotheby's sold "The Birds of America" folio by John James for $3.5m his way. Sotheby's have now taken the radical step of teaming up with eBay to broadcast auctions live on the site starting in 2015 with sales from New York.
It is no longer necessary to enter a physical space to take part in an art auction. Those who may have felt that they couldn't enter the likes of Christie's and Sotheby's can now be part of that world and that includes galleries as well as auctions. Many people may have been reticent to visit an exclusive gallery in Mayfair but now they can view their collections online. More people are seeing what's on offer in the art world and more and more pieces are being displayed online. New and lesser known contemporary artists now have a wonderful shop window and art is genuinely for all. No surprise then that original art sales are estimated to be rising at 20% a year.
